Painting Description
"Portret Malarza Zygmunta Badowskiego" (Portrait of the Painter Zygmunt Badowski) is a notable work by Stanisław Wyspiański, a pivotal figure in Polish art and literature at the turn of the 20th century. Wyspiański, who was a multifaceted artist involved in painting, design, and poetry, played a significant role in the Polish Modernist movement. This particular portrait, while less documented in comparison to his other works such as "Wesele" (The Wedding) or his numerous iconic stained glass designs, offers insight into Wyspiański's exploration of character and his mastery in capturing the essence of his subjects through portraiture.
The painting is a testament to Wyspiański's skill in using color and light to evoke the personality and mood of the sitter, Zygmunt Badowski, who was himself an artist. This connection between painter and subject adds a layer of depth to the work, as it reflects a dialogue between peers within the artistic community of Kraków, which was a vibrant center for Polish cultural and intellectual life at the time.
"Portret Malarza Zygmunta Badowskiego" is emblematic of Wyspiański's broader contributions to Polish art, particularly in the realm of portraiture, where his ability to blend realism with elements of Symbolism and Art Nouveau sets his work apart. The painting not only showcases Wyspiański's technical prowess but also offers a window into the cultural and artistic milieu of early 20th-century Poland, making it an important piece for both its aesthetic value and its cultural significance.
As with many of Wyspiański's works, this portrait is appreciated for its innovative approach and the way it captures the spirit of an era that was marked by a search for national identity and artistic renewal in Poland. Through "Portret Malarza Zygmunta Badowskiego" and his other works, Wyspiański remains a central figure in the study of Polish Modernism, celebrated for his contributions to the visual arts as well as for his literary and theatrical achievements.
